Transaction 12186923d51de0eb92cfdd096d4eea310e463ffa5fc047771a30a721d9c8ead7
1 Input
1 Output
-
12186923d51de0eb92cfdd096d4eea310e463ffa5fc047771a30a721d9c8ead7:0
- value
- 747890
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4cd590f7b4d43a32d04379dbf48f547e529b33b2 OP_EQUAL
- address
- 38hH7y71oesnQzM3puehdU5G7KmEoyYfnS